PLearn 0.1
PLearn::TVecOption< ObjectType, VecElementType > Member List
This is the complete list of members for PLearn::TVecOption< ObjectType, VecElementType >, including all inherited members.
advanced_levelPLearn::OptionBase [static]
basic_levelPLearn::OptionBase [static]
buildoptionPLearn::OptionBase [static]
current_flags_PLearn::OptionBase [protected, static]
current_option_level_PLearn::OptionBase [protected, static]
default_levelPLearn::OptionBase [static]
defaultval() const PLearn::OptionBase [inline]
defaultval_PLearn::OptionBase [protected]
deprecated_levelPLearn::OptionBase [static]
description() const PLearn::OptionBase [inline]
description_PLearn::OptionBase [protected]
diff(const string &refer, const string &other, PLearnDiff *diffs)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
enclosing_type typedefPLearn::Option< ObjectType, TVec< VecElementType > >
experimental_levelPLearn::OptionBase [static]
expert_levelPLearn::OptionBase [static]
flag_t typedefPLearn::OptionBase
flag_to_strPLearn::OptionBase [protected, static]
flags() const PLearn::OptionBase [inline]
flags_PLearn::OptionBase [protected]
flagStrings() const PLearn::OptionBase
FlagToStrMap typedefPLearn::OptionBase
getAsObject(Object *o)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
getAsObject(const Object *o)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
getAsVoidPtr(Object *o)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
getAsVoidPtr(const Object *o)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
getCurrentFlags()PLearn::OptionBase [inline, static]
getCurrentOptionLevel()PLearn::OptionBase [inline, static]
getFlagToStrMap()PLearn::OptionBase [static]
getIndexedObject(Object *o, int i)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
getIndexedObject(const Object *o, int i)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
getLevelToStrMap()PLearn::OptionBase [static]
getPtr() constPLearn::Option< ObjectType, TVec< VecElementType > > [inline]
getStrToFlagMap()PLearn::OptionBase [static]
getStrToLevelMap()PLearn::OptionBase [static]
indexableSize(const Object *o)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
inherited typedefPLearn::TVecOption< ObjectType, VecElementType > [private]
isAccessibleAsObject() const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
isOptionNamed(string name) const PLearn::OptionBase [inline]
learntoptionPLearn::OptionBase [static]
level() const PLearn::OptionBase [inline]
level_PLearn::OptionBase [protected]
level_to_strPLearn::OptionBase [protected, static]
levelString() const PLearn::OptionBase [inline]
LevelToStrMap typedefPLearn::OptionBase
nonparentablePLearn::OptionBase [static]
nontraversablePLearn::OptionBase [static]
nosavePLearn::OptionBase [static]
operator()(const ObjectType &newValue)PLearn::Option< ObjectType, TVec< VecElementType > > [inline]
operator()() constPLearn::Option< ObjectType, TVec< VecElementType > > [inline]
Option(const ObjectType &defaultValue, TVec< VecElementType > *encl)PLearn::Option< ObjectType, TVec< VecElementType > > [inline]
Option(const string &optionname, OptionType ObjectType::*member_ptr, flag_t flags, const string &optiontype, const string &defaultval, const string &description, const OptionLevel &level)PLearn::Option< ObjectType, TVec< VecElementType > > [inline]
OptionBase(const string &optionname, flag_t flags, const string &optiontype, const string &defaultval, const string &description, const OptionLevel &level)PLearn::OptionBase
optionHolderClassName(const Object *o)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
OptionLevel typedefPLearn::OptionBase
optionLevelFromString(const string &s)PLearn::OptionBase [static]
optionLevelToString(const OptionLevel &l)PLearn::OptionBase [static]
optionname() const PLearn::OptionBase [inline]
optionname_PLearn::OptionBase [protected]
optiontype() const PLearn::OptionBase [inline]
optiontype_PLearn::OptionBase [protected]
PPointable()PLearn::PPointable [inline]
PPointable(const PPointable &other)PLearn::PPointable [inline]
ptrPLearn::Option< ObjectType, TVec< VecElementType > > [protected]
read(Object *o, PStream &in)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
readIntoIndex(Object *o, PStream &in, const string &index)PLearn::TVecOption< ObjectType, VecElementType > [inline, virtual]
ref() const PLearn::PPointable [inline]
remotetransmitPLearn::OptionBase [static]
setCurrentFlags(const flag_t &f)PLearn::OptionBase [inline, static]
setCurrentOptionLevel(const OptionLevel &l)PLearn::OptionBase [inline, static]
setDefaultVal(const string &newdefaultval)PLearn::OptionBase [inline]
setOptionName(const string &name)PLearn::OptionBase [inline]
shouldBeSkipped() const PLearn::OptionBase [virtual]
str_to_flagPLearn::OptionBase [protected, static]
str_to_levelPLearn::OptionBase [protected, static]
StrToFlagMap typedefPLearn::OptionBase
StrToLevelMap typedefPLearn::OptionBase
tuningoptionPLearn::OptionBase [static]
TVecOption(const string &optionname, TVec< VecElementType > ObjectType::*member_ptr, OptionBase::flag_t flags, const string &optiontype, const string &defaultval, const string &description, const OptionBase::OptionLevel &level)PLearn::TVecOption< ObjectType, VecElementType > [inline]
unref() const PLearn::PPointable [inline]
usage() const PLearn::PPointable [inline]
value_type typedefPLearn::Option< ObjectType, TVec< VecElementType > >
write(const Object *o, PStream &out) constPLearn::Option< ObjectType, TVec< VecElementType > > [inline, virtual]
writeAtIndex(const Object *o, PStream &out, const string &index) const PLearn::TVecOption< ObjectType, VecElementType > [inline, virtual]
writeIntoString(const Object *o) const PLearn::OptionBase
~PPointable()PLearn::PPointable [inline, virtual]
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ines